Ask the MCAS Expert - LIVE! Part 9 with Dr. Tania Dempsey with Special Focus on MCAS & Stress
In this live Q&A webinar, Dr. Tania Dempsey delves into the link between mast cell activation syndrome (MCAS) and stress, especially during the holiday season. The discussion covers how mast cells interplay with stress hormones like cortisol, affecting symptoms and triggering flares. Dr. Dempsey provides practical advice to manage stress, such as breathing exercises and meditative practices, and discusses the role of various vitamins and supplements in supporting the body's stress response. She also addresses specific challenges faced by MCAS patients, including food intolerances and the exacerbation of symptoms due to holiday-related stressors. Additionally, she answers audience questions on topics like the potential link between MCAS and other conditions such as migraine, asthma, and EBV (Epstein-Barr Virus), underscoring the complexity of this syndrome with comorbidities. Dr. Dempsey emphasizes individualized treatment strategies, reflecting the highly personalized nature of managing MCAS and its triggers.
